Access to Quality Healthcare is a Priority
NOW MORE THAN EVER

Over the years, our ideal-LIVING magazine readers and EXPO event guests have told us that “access to quality healthcare” is among your top priorities in choosing a new community. Now more than ever, that seems to be a good idea.

In the following pages, we’ve highlighted some of the best destination areas that feature outstanding medical facilities and specialty services. This isn’t intended to be a complete listing or a quality comparison between one region and another. In fact, in every city and town in these states, there are dedicated doctors, nurses, and support-staff professionals that offer expert care and compassionate therapies.

The rankings and ratings referenced here are the most recent from the authoritative U.S. News & World Report annual survey. But the final authority on any such personal matter is you. Doing your homework on the local healthcare services available should be an important part of your research when considering a new community. There’s a lot of information online to get you started, but you should make a point of asking community ambassadors and sales representatives about nearby medical facilities. Hospital and healthcare networks are expanding every year, often locating outpatient clinics and affiliated adult specialty practices in commercial centers near new and growing retirement communities. Find out what they have to offer you as part of your safe and healthy lifestyle.

North Carolina’s Research Triangle

The Research Triangle in central North Carolina is home to more physicians per capita than any other metropolitan area in the United States. That’s because, in addition to North Carolina State University in Raleigh, the region includes two of America’s top medical schools and research hospitals at Duke University in Durham and the University of North Carolina-Chapel Hill.

Duke University Hospital is nationally ranked in 10 adult specialties and is in the heart of a campus that includes medical and nursing schools, a renowned children’s hospital, and a pioneering clinical research institute. Duke Health System also operates two other major regional hospitals and a network of primary care facilities that see over two million patients per year. Duke specialty programs have consistently been on the leading edge of wellness innovations, with institutes devoted to diet and fitness, integrative medical therapies, and home/hospice care.

From its 800-bed hospital and medical school based in Chapel Hill, the UNC Healthcare System extends throughout the state and features primary care locations in Chatham, Wake, Orange, and Lee counties. The UNC network also includes collaborative partnerships with Chatham Hospital and Rex Healthcare. In addition, the WakeMed Health network has two local hospitals and a series of satellite centers. Military veterans and their families are served at the Durham VA Medical Center and 10 outpatient clinics are conveniently located throughout central and eastern North Carolina.

Charleston and the South Carolina Lowcountry

The Holy City of Charleston is blessed with an abundance of healthcare providers, including more than 2,000 area physicians and a regional support-staff workforce that exceeds 30,000. The Medical University of South Carolina (MUSC) is the South’s oldest continuously operating medical school, home to major colleges of dentistry and nursing, and the hub of a growing local biotech industry that includes cutting-edge telehealth initiatives. The MUSC Medical Center includes three downtown hospitals, the Hollings Cancer Center and affiliated acute-care centers throughout the Lowcountry, Pee Dee, and Midlands regions of the state.

The Charleston region also offers the Roper St. Francis network, which now includes four area hospitals with the 2019 opening of a new full-service location in the Summerville area at Carnes Crossroads. The Trident Medical Center in North Charleston and East Cooper Medical Center in Mt. Pleasant are among the region’s top-rated hospitals and host to numerous specialty practices in adjacent medical parks. Local military members, active and retired, are served by the Johnson V.A. Medical Center, the Naval Health Clinic Charleston, and the U.S. Naval Hospital in Beaufort.

Lowcountry residents also have convenient access to the full range of services at Beaufort Memorial Hospital and Hilton Head Hospital plus several new medicalpractice centers that have been established near growing retirement communities in the Bluffton area. The same is true just across the river in the Savannah area, where senior-care practices are increasing in number along with new resident retirees. St. Joseph’s Hospital and the Memorial Health University Medical Center are among coastal Georgia’s leading healthcare facilities.

Jacksonville, Florida

The Mayo Clinic Jacksonville is the Southern extension of the world-famous Mayo Clinic in Rochester, Minnesota, home to the top-rated hospital in the United States. Not surprisingly, given that provenance, the Mayo Clinic Jacksonville is the No. 1 rated hospital in all of Florida. The local Mayo facilities are nationally ranked or rated as high-performing in nearly 20 adult specialties, are certified for complicated surgeries like organ transplants, and operate a primary care network in northeastern Florida. is currently undergoing a $70-million expansion to enhance its cardiovascular surgery, spine treatment, and pain rehabilitation programs. In 2019, plans were announced to establish a $233-million comprehensive cancer center on the local Mayo campus.

The University of Florida Health System also has a major teaching hospital in Jacksonville, part of an expansive facility that includes institutes for advanced diagnostic imaging, neuroscience treatment, cancer care, and bone/joint specialties. The Baptist Health System operates five hospitals in the region with more than 1,000 total beds, including the flagship Baptist Medical Center Jacksonville with the area’s only dedicated stroke and cerebrovascular treatment facility. The regional Baptist Health network also includes 47 primary care offices. Retirees in the Jacksonville area find a broad range of additional services at respected locations like the downtown Memorial Hospital, three Ascension St. Vincent’s Hospital facilities that include a top-rated orthopedic center, the Ackerman Cancer Center, and the Brooks Rehabilitation Center.

Florida’s Gulf Coast

With a steady influx of retirees in recent decades to southwest Florida’s Gulf Coast region, existing medical centers have expanded, and new healthcare locations

are opening every year. Tampa General Hospital is the top-rated facility in the Tampa-St. Petersburg area and is nationally ranked in adult specialties like colorectal and gynecological cancer treatment. In addition to several outpatient clinics and a children’s hospital, the Tampa General network includes thyroid, sleep disorder, and rehabilitation centers. Morton Plant Hospital in Clearwater, St. Joseph’s Hospital-Tampa, and Mease Countryside Hospital in Safety Harbor are also among the area’s best providers.

Just to the south, Sarasota Memorial Hospital and Blake Medical Center are the top-ranked facilities in the Sarasota-Bradenton area, with specialty services that include heart surgery and hip/knee replacements. Sarasota Memorial is also opening a new hospital in Venice. The Lakewood Ranch Medical Center provides general medical and surgical services to residents in growing Manatee County communities. Lee Memorial Hospital is the top-rated provider in the Fort Myers area and offers superior critical care and gastrointestinal surgery services, while Cape Coral Hospital and the Gulf Coast Medical Center also boast high patient-experience ratings. NCH Healthcare System operates two large hospitals in Naples plus 35 locations in a regional network that offer a variety of outpatient, cardiac, rehabilitation, and wellness services.

Nashville & Knoxville, Tennessee

The Vanderbilt University Medical Center in Nashville is Tennessee’s top-rated facility with superior ratings in 11 adult specialties. In addition to the renowned Vanderbilt School of Medicine, the campus also includes the Carell Children’s Hospital and a full-service psychiatric hospital with several outpatient clinics to serve patients in the region. In addition, the Vanderbilt facilities feature separate institutes dedicated to eye care, voice/hearing disorders, cancer treatment, and wellnessfocused rehabilitative services. Area residents also have access to the St. Thomas Hospital network that includes top-rated facilities in Midtown and West Nashville, as well as a specialty hospital for spinal surgery.

The University of Tennessee Medical Center in Knoxville comprises a 600-bed teaching hospital and a Level 1 Trauma Center plus institutes focused on cancer, brain/ spine, heart/lung, and orthopedic treatments, among others. The UT Medical Center has been an innovator in telehealth services and operates comprehensive regional centers in Sevierville and Lenoir City. East Tennessee

residents also have access to medical care at Blount Memorial Hospital and its 14 regional satellite centers, as well as the respected Parkwest and North Knoxville acute-care hospitals. An impressive variety of specialty care facilities are also located in East Tennessee, such as the McNabb Center for mental health treatment, the Dunn Center for individuals with disabilities, and the Patricia Neal Rehabilitation Center, an innovative provider of therapeutic care that’s part of the Fort Sanders Regional Medical Center.

Atlanta, Georgia

Atlanta is Georgia’s capital city and the hub of a metropolitan area of about six million residents, most of whom live in the two dozen surrounding suburban counties and mid-sized cities. Healthcare services are dispersed throughout the region, which features five major provider networks with nearly 40 hospitals.

Emory University Hospital is rated as the No. 1 medical facility in Georgia and among America’s top 10 cardiology centers. Staffed by the faculty of the renowned Emory School of Medicine and nationally ranked in 11 adult specialties, the flagship campus is part of the Emory Healthcare network that offers services at nine additional area hospitals and more than 250 medical service locations in Georgia.

The 600-bed Piedmont Atlanta Hospital is the home base of an eight-hospital network that includes major facilities in Stockbridge and Fayetteville. The WellStar Atlanta Medical Center has an Advanced Primary Stroke Center and eight satellite hospitals that include the 660bed Kennestone Hospital in Marietta. The Northside Hospital network offers five full-service locations with major facilities in Lawrenceville and Cummings, plus oncology and orthopedic surgery specialties at its primary Sandy Springs hospital. Military veterans in the Atlanta area have access to the VA Medical Center in Decatur, along with 10 clinics conveniently located in the surrounding suburban areas. Grady Memorial Hospital in downtown Atlanta and the Northeast Georgia Medical Center are among the region’s major standalone providers of healthcare services.

Phoenix-Scottsdale, Arizona

The Phoenix-Scottsdale area of central Arizona has long been a magnet for retirees from all over the United States and offers more than just a dry, sunny climate with 100+ golf courses. The region also features some of the nation’s best adult healthcare facilities, starting with the Mayo Clinic Phoenix, the Western outpost of Minnesota’s world-famous Mayo Clinic. The Arizona location itself is nationally ranked in eight adult specialties and has the highest rating possible in nine procedures that include heart, lung, and colon surgery plus hip and knee replacement and other adult services.

The honor roll of top healthcare facilities in the area with high-performance ratings in three or more specialties also includes the Chandler Regional Medical Center, St. Joseph’s Hospital and Medical Center, Mercy Gilbert Medical Center, and HonorHealth Scottsdale Shea Medical Center. The region’s most extensive provider, Banner Health Network, is comprised of 5,000 affiliated physicians and practitioners who work at 15 Phoenix-area Banner hospitals plus eight local health centers and a variety of other conveniently located medical facilities. In addition, the Phoenix-Scottsdale area is home to scores of specialty hospitals, treatment clinics, and professional practices focused on the specific healthcare needs of age-55+ adults.

Salt Lake City, Utah

In the Salt Lake City area and northern Utah, residents and retirees enjoy the services of three excellent healthcare networks. Each features a top-rated state hospital and a network of clinics and affiliated professional practices that offer care for patients of all ages. The University of Utah Hospital is nationally ranked for its orthopedic services, rated as high performing in several surgical specialties, including heart bypass and lung cancer. It has a five-star rating for patient satisfaction. The Intermountain Medical Center in nearby Murray is nationally ranked for pulmonary/lung surgery and high performing in three additional surgical procedures. At the same time, the Utah Valley Hospital just to the south in Provo has high-performance ratings for aortic valve, heart bypass, and hip/ knee replacement procedures.

Delaware

The state of Delaware may be small in size but offers expanding healthcare services to the growing number of retirement communities along the Atlantic coast. The ChristianaCare Hospitals, with more than 1,200 beds at major facilities in Newark and Wilmington, are the state’s top-ranked and are rated as high performing in five adult specialties. The ChristianaCare Health System also operates nine satellite locations that include the Graham Cancer Center and the du Pont Preventive Medicine & Rehabilitation Institute. Beebe Healthcare-Lewes in southern Delaware offers a complete menu of adult services with high-performance ratings in heart failure treatments and hip/knee replacements. The Wilmington VA Medical Center and its outpatient clinics serve Delaware’s veterans and active service members.

LIFE PLAN COMMUNITIES ARE THE FUTURE

Peace of Mind. We certainly place a premium on that quality these days. And, to a large extent, our homes are the source of that peace.

For those living in a gated 55+ active adult community, there is plenty of security found in one’s home, while complemented by a myriad of recreational and cultural amenities, lifelong friends, and the highly valued familiarity of your surroundings as you age gracefully in place.

But, imagine if you added in the bonus of onsite Lifecare, right there in the community, and available if and when you need it at no extra cost. Now that’s peace of mind.

And, it also might be the future of active adult living, a great new option for people 55 and over looking for a vibrant place to live, while keeping their quality of life for years to come.

That future is called a Continuing Care Retirement Community (CCRC), or life plan community, but you

can just think of it as a 55+ with benefits…great benefits. The CCRC offers a continuum of care – from independent living, assisted living/personal care, memory care, and skilled nursing care – all met within the community.

You might guess that a predominance of life plan communities would be located in, say, Florida, Arizona, or the Carolinas, but the state with the most CCRCs in the country is Pennsylvania. And, leading that state’s offerings are Willow Valley Communities in Lancaster, PA, an intimate and welcoming town that was recently ranked by U.S. News as #3 on its “Best Places to Retire” list, ahead of Asheville, NC, and Port St. Lucie, FL.

Lancaster is located 90 minutes west of Philadelphia and is framed by the Susquehanna River in the heart of Amish farm country. In fact, the community was founded

Medicine on Your Plate or in Your Cup:

FOODS THAT FIGHT INFLAMMATION

Looking for a delicious, natural way to better health? It could be as close as your fridge, your spice rack, your garden, your local grocer, or farmers' market.

The “germ theory” of disease, generally accepted since the 1880s, is that “germs” – such as bacteria (e.g., strep throat), viruses (e.g., coronavirus), fungi (e.g., athlete’s foot), protozoa (e.g., malaria), and prions (e.g., mad cow disease) cause disease. This realization spurred the development of antibiotics, anti-viral/anti-fungal/anti-protozoan drugs, pasteurization, vaccinations, and an emphasis on public health initiatives such as handwashing, receiving regular dental care, and coughing/

sneezing into your sleeve to prevent the spread of these “germs.”

But, other “non-germ” diseases – sometimes called the “diseases of civilization” – have gained ground. Harvard Medical School calls the major ones “the four horsemen of the medical apocalypse:” coronary artery disease, diabetes, cancer, and Alzheimer's. A pill or a shot usually cannot eliminate or prevent these kinds of diseases.

organism, smoke, chemicals, or other substances, and even advancing age – our immune system initiates a response that involves white blood cells and the products they make, including antibodies. This inflammatory response may rid our body of illness. Still, if these inflammatory responses continue to simmer at a low level in our body, the result can be a disease that is not caused by a specific organism. For example, our body’s response to rid itself of disease may produce substances that can damage our DNA, creating mutations in our genes that could lead to cancer. The inflammatory response may cause our body to attack parts of itself; diseases of this type include ulcerative colitis, celiac disease, multiple sclerosis, and gout. Ironically, our body’s weapons against “invaders” may help other diseases form or flourish.

This model of disease is sometimes described as a “smoldering flame” of inflammation.

Tamping down the “smoldering flames”

What can we eat to help tamp down these “smoldering flames?” Research has shown the following examples, that are high in antioxidants, anti-inflammatory nutrients, Omega-3 fatty acids, and/or phytochemicals (plant compounds with therapeutic activities), are helpful:

Fruits: Berries such as strawberries, cherries, raspberries, blackberries, and blueberries; oranges; grapes; tomatoes (technically tomatoes are a fruit, even though we don’t think of them that way)

Vegetables: Cruciferous vegetables such as cabbage, broccoli, kale, Brussels sprouts, radishes, and cauliflower; spinach; onions

Grains and Pulses: Oats and brown rice; pulses (beans, peas, and lentils)

Spices: Garlic, cinnamon, black pepper, ginger, saffron, turmeric (piperine in black pepper helps absorb curcumin, the most active ingredient in turmeric), cloves, and cayenne pepper

Fish: Fatty fish like wild salmon, herring, mackerel, and sardines; anchovies; tuna (canned chunk light tuna has lower mercury levels than “solid white” albacore, which is a larger species of tuna)

Nuts and Seeds: Almonds, pistachios, walnuts, pecans, peanuts (peanuts are actually a legume, but including them in this list), chia seeds, and flaxseeds.

(As an aside, my usual breakfast is Greek yogurt with blueberries, pecans, walnuts, and sliced almonds. I feel I’m starting the day with a delicious dose of anti-inflammatory foods.)

Liquids: Water, tea, coffee; tart cherry, pineapple, and lemon juice; alcohol in moderation (if you have gout, rheumatoid arthritis, or other medical issues, alcohol may be a no-no for you)

Oils: Extra virgin olive oil, fish oil, grapeseed oil, and avocado oil

Chocolate: Dark chocolate (in moderation) with 70–85% cocoa (Yum, I like to save my favorite food for last)

And, focus on fiber by eating whole, unprocessed foods. It’s estimated that 95% of Americans don’t get enough fiber. The recommendation is 25 grams/day for women and 38 grams/ day for men; U.S. average consumption is 16 grams per day. Fiber not only lowers inflammation, but it nourishes our gut bacteria, slows the absorption of glucose which helps control blood sugar levels, and helps us poop better. By eating more of the foods listed above, you’ll increase your fiber level without even trying.

Anti-inflammatory behaviors

In addition to what we ingest, there are behaviors that boost our bodies’ ability to fight inflammation. This includes regular exercise (both aerobic and muscle-strengthening), managing our stress levels (perhaps through yoga, tai chi, and positive social interactions), controlling our weight (even a 10% weight loss can reduce inflammation), and striving for quality sleep (aim for at least 7 hours/night).

We need to try our best to eat more anti-inflammatory foods and practice more anti-inflammatory behaviors. It’s amazing how small changes will make a big difference in controlling the “smoldering flames” of inflammation. Your body will thank you…and don’t forget the dark chocolate!

Staying fit while staying far enough apart Arms-Length Activities

Weight gain and stiff joints are sure signs of excessive binge-watching these days. Let’s face it: even if you’ve remained virus-free, there’s a good chance that keeping up your physical and mental health has been a challenge in recent months unless you’ve been able to get out of the house and enjoy the fabulous spring and summer weather. So, turn off the TV, get off the couch, and venture out to burn some calories and renew your spirit. Here are some fresh-air activities (and a few for the indoors) that can be enjoyed alone or safely with family members and friends:

Walking, jogging, and bicycling along neighborhood streets or in public spaces are the easiest ways to get some outdoor exercise, either alone or in tandem. Most planned communities offer miles of maintained paths that make it easy to social distance.

Golf is a sport that can be played alone or with companions in single-person carts. Keep a healthy distance on the tees and greens, concede all of the short putts to minimize gatherings around the pin, and spread out at the 19th hole.

Tennis and pickleball players can work up a competitive sweat while serving only their own marked balls and otherwise letting the racquet or paddle make contact. Pickleball has been the fastest growing sport among those aged 50+ for many years, and it’s a great way to remain social.

Fishing for many is a solitary activity or can be enjoyed with other anglers at a safe distance on a dock or along a shoreline. Greater care should be taken when sharing a boat with non-family members.

Things to Consider When Deciding to Move Out of a High-Tax State

One of the top reasons surveyed for moving out of one's existing residency state after retirement is taxes. If you currently live in a high-tax state, you may have considered one of the reasons for moving is to take advantage of lower taxes. Unfortunately, the decision isn’t as simple as just finding a state that does not have a state income tax. Therefore, Ideal-LIVING spoke with Financial Advisor Lawrence Tundidor, AIF®, AAMS®, AWMA® of the Tundidor Wealth & Investment Group to find out where the potential tax savings may lie and what five things to consider when deciding to make the move.

Income Levels and Type of Income

According to the website, "The Balance," all but seven states have a form of income tax. For those individuals that plan on having a high level of income in retirement, the exact tax burden must be considered and compared to their existing tax jurisdiction. Some states have a flat tax on all income, while others will tax higher levels of income disproportionately higher. The type of income an individual plans to receive can also have an impact on whether that income is even taxed at all. For example, some states will not tax distributions from Retirement accounts, Pensions, or Social Security but will tax dividend income and capital gains. Other states offer a portion of an individual's income to be exempt from taxes up to a limit. It is important to have a professionally written Financial Plan and Income spend-down timeline to determine how much income one will need in retirement year

by year to quantify the tax burden accurately.

Property Taxes

For many, a potential reduction in property taxes is easily the most quantifiable savings they can realize. According to the Treasury department with the passage of the Tax Cuts and Job Acts Bill, those filing beginning in 2018 saw a cap on state and local tax deductions limited to $10,000 year. Not only are the taxes for many in some jurisdictions higher than the cap, but they are also used for many services that a retiree may no longer need or utilize, such as schools. With some states losing more residents per year than they gain, one may be able to conclude that taxes in those states may have to increase to cover the lost revenue. It is important to note that some states also impose a tax on property such as cars, boats, and RV’s, which must also be considered.

Insurance Costs

In some states, the cost of certain insurance like car insurance may be lower, but other insurances like homeowners or health insurance may be higher. In addition, one may need different types of insurance that they may not have needed in their previous state such as flood insurance or wind and hail coverage. Evaluate needs for coverage in retirement as well as minimum coverage laws in the state you are moving to which may be higher or lower than your current coverage.

Existing home’s ownership costs

Those considering a move after retirement may have lived in their existing property for many years. As properties age, they require a higher level of maintenance, and that cost that must be taken into account. Replacement and upgrades of windows, roof, HVAC, as well bathrooms and kitchens can be of considerable cost even if the existing home no longer has a mortgage. In contrast, when buying a new home, those expenses are deferred many years down the road.

Cost of Living

Many states, specifically those close to major metropolitan areas, have a higher cost of living than those states that are more attractive to retirees. While individuals typically live near those metropolitan areas in their working years, the burden of higher living costs can outweigh the benefits in retirement. Any savings from reducing living costs can be redirected to discretionary spending such as travel and leisure.

COVID & THE ENVIRONMENT

COVID-19 has brought about a new normal for us all. We are learning to adjust to wearing masks, social distancing, and using Zoom to communicate to those closest to us and unfortunately for some, our coworkers. But, what has this new way of life meant for the world around us? How has our environment responded to this new and crazy series of events?

What’s going on?

Well, first of all, satellite images have shown significant decreases in air pollution. This drop is due in large part to areas in the world that have placed restrictions preventing travel in certain regions and limiting unnecessary trips outside of the home.

Transportation, particularly in cars and planes, is a significant contributor to carbon emissions, so with less to do and fewer places to go right now, our CO2 output is experiencing a bit of a decline. With this decline, air pollution has gone way down, waters are clearing up, and some forms of wildlife are taking this opportunity to enjoy the quiet.

138 | ideal-LIVING.com
Footprints | Environment
© GETTY IMAGES

What’s wrong?

Here is the issue. Although we are seeing worldwide dips in pollution now, as our economies reopen, we could be looking at emission increases to pre-pandemic levels or even higher. This is a pattern we have seen before with massive worldwide events. For example, CO2 levels experienced a measurable drop after the financial crisis in 2008, only to rise as the economy began to recover. According to the BBC, our atmosphere has also seen dips in greenhouse gases during World War II, the Spanish Flu, the Great Depression, and oil shocks. However, none of these events resulted in the establishment of long-term downward trends for carbon emissions. Our contributions to the climate crisis have consistently been climbing. So, while we are seeing good news right now, we shouldn’t hang our hats just yet.

Also, 2020 was supposed to be a year for world leaders to strategize on how to combat the climate crisis. At the UN’s annual climate summit, just under 200 leaders were set to announce new plans to reach goals set forth by the Paris Agreement. However, this meeting and many others surrounding environmental impacts planned for this year have been canceled. While sea-levels rise, melting ice, pollution, and rising global temperatures are more pressing concerns than ever before, this pandemic has both captured world leaders’ attention and made it more difficult than ever for them to come together on solutions to environmental issues.

Global leaders have also recently been under pressure to end or postpone climate change initiatives in light of recent events. For instance, the EPA has already begun to roll back regulations that would reduce carbon emissions and monitor emissions from businesses if their issues can be attributed to the crisis. The U.S. has also been accompanied by China, Brazil, and other countries in these kinds of actions. And, according to Human Rights Watch, even though it is easy to see why countries would be less stringent with environmental regulations in a time of a global health crisis, these sorts of rollbacks

can have both unintentional and disastrous impacts if these measures continue too far into the future.

What’s right?

Here is the good news. People are more open to retaining new habits when going through periods of momentous change. So, it may be possible for us to develop habits such as traveling less and creating less waste due to shortages that could positively impact our carbon footprints in a more sustainable way.

In addition, this time could potentially mark a movement toward cleaner energy. Given the current economic circumstances, some governments have the capability to provide more money in stimulus packages to solar and wind companies and incentivize businesses to cut down emissions. If these sorts of changes are put in place, we could reduce our reliance on fossil fuels for decades to come.

And, we have seen countries promise to ensure environmental quality even during this trying time. Notably, a spokesperson for the European Union confirmed that, even though the virus tops the priority list at the moment, the EU is still very much committed to implementing the European Green Deal, and the climate crisis will still be receiving the attention it deserves.

So, what does this all mean?

If we continue some of these patterns of behavior that we are establishing during this pandemic and are vigilant in our pursuits, we may be able to combat the rise that typically follows moments of international crisis. Keep in mind that we also need to check up on our leadership. Elections are coming up fast, so let your local and state leaders know that you care about our climate. And, make sure to vote. Focus on what you can do. Remember that wasting less and walking more might just be able to lead us into a brighter future.

Get Your Home in Shape to Sell

What to do when you are ready to sell your house

So, you've decided to sell your house. Whether you are looking to retire somewhere warm, downsizing, or needing a place with more space before you can move on, you probably need to sell your existing house. Your house doesn't have to be perfect to sell, but here are some tips on ways to improve your home in the eyes of the buyers.

First Impressions Count

Do you ever recall driving by that house where the grass and bushes are all overgrown? How about broken shutters or a beat-up front door? The front yard and exterior are the gateway to your home. An unkempt look will often mean potential buyers never leave the car and seal the deal regardless of how lovely your house is on the interior. The first step to selling your house is: do the yard

work all around but especially in front. Make sure the lawn and bushes are properly trimmed. Plant a flowerbed or put in flower planters to add color and interest. Consider removing any outside slides, swings, or playhouses unless they are in good shape and go with the property. Also, fix or replace any shutters or other exterior fixtures that are broken. In fact, a modern light fixture at the front door is an inexpensive change that will have a big impact. If the walkway or entry is dirty, a good power wash can make it sparkle like new. Finally, consider painting the front door darker or brighter in gloss or semi-gloss to add a pop to the entryway.

To Paint or Not to Paint…That is the Question.

The answer is always maybe. Painting, according to USA Today, can increase sales price from one to three percent, so deciding to paint should be based on the value and expected return on your home. If the exterior is

in good shape, painting is not likely a good investment of time and money, but if the paint is dull, chalky, and chipped or damaged, it might be time to make that consideration. If the exterior is simply dirty, a power wash could just do the trick without painting. As for interiors, buyers are trending toward white and light neutral colors with greys and blues trending. If you have rooms with dirty paint or dark colors, especially in highly trafficked areas like the kitchen and living areas, fresh paint is a really good idea.

The Little Fixes Make All the Difference

There are so many opportunities to make little changes in your house that make big impacts. First off, fix all of those leaky faucets, cracked windowpanes, and broken or dirty light switch plates in your home. These are generally small, inexpensive DIY fixes but things buyers really notice. If you have old or outdated fixtures or ceiling fans, consider updating them. These are also generally inexpensive changes that really are an opportunity to take

what would be a negative impression and turn it into positive focal points for your potential buyers. YouTube has lots of DIY step-by-step instructions should you wish to make these changes yourself.

Big Jobs

Kitchen and bath renovations are the most expensive, but also offer the greatest return on your investment. Kitchen redesigns can cost on average anywhere from $25-$100 per square foot but, based on a report from Remodeling. HW.net, can return 81-93% in value. Time frames are generally three to six weeks, but your mileage may vary based on design complexity and appliances. The average bathroom renovation runs between $6,000 and $15,000, but can go much higher. One way to limit costs is to try to maintain the existing footprint. That way, expensive plumbing and electrical connections don't have to be moved. Also, refacing the cabinetry, new countertops, fixtures, and new appliances can provide a simple, faster update without the costs and headaches of a major renovation.

Time to Declutter

Your stuff is wonderful, well wonderful to you anyway. However, not everyone will see your collection of sports memorabilia, plates, antique shoes, etc., in the same light as you do. If you want to sell, it's time to pack away all the clutter. It's OK to have a tasteful accent piece here or there to provide interest, but most of it needs to go. Also, depersonalize by removing family or other personal photos. Potential buyers need to see and imagine themselves living there in your home, and with too much of your stuff there, they can’t.

Set the Stage

OK, after you declutter, you need to go further. Rooms should feel open and light. That means you should embrace the principle of less is more, furniture should fit the space, window coverings should enhance and let in light, and when in doubt, lighter is better than darker. If you can, replace dark couches and other big

seating with lighter neutral pieces that don't overcrowd the room. It is key to pick simple furniture that enhances the space without being too big for the space, and as always, remember less is better. A few interesting throw pillows can add all the pizazz a room needs. Curtains should be light or even sheer to let in the light. Bedrooms should all be staged as bedrooms, but the same rules apply: keep it clean and simple, and let in the light. Beds made with crisp white linens provide the ultimate impact but keep it light and matching. Bathrooms should be staged with properly folded matching new white or light neutral towels and new shower curtains, rods, and rings.

As for closets, it is good to have things representative of the storage in them. Linens in a linen closet, clothes in a clothes closet, etc. However, there should only be a few things, and they should be well organized.

When in doubt or short of inspiration, Pinterest has great ideas for staging and decluttering.

Dirty homes stay on the market

You want your home to sparkle in the buyers' eyes. After finishing all other preparations and before opening your door to buyers, make sure your house has a deep clean. The house should not only look clean but must really be clean and needs to stay that way, if at all possible. Get into dark corners, steam clean the carpets, and clean the baseboards. Dishes, pots, and pans should be put away. Floors should be cleaned and trash cans should be empty.

You want the buyer to perceive the home as livable, but not lived in. Then they can imagine themselves in the space, and hopefully soon, you will be the buyer imagining yourself in a new space.
